The DQ Analysis of a Variable Reluctance Stepper Motor
Author: David J. Kish
Publisher:
ISBN:
Category : Stepping motors
Languages : en
Pages : 52
Book Description
Abstract: "Variable reluctance stepper motors are commonly used in applications where incremental motion is desired. Recently, these motors have been used in situations which call for a large stepping rate; so large in fact, that the motor turns continuously. Although the equations which describe the stepper motor in this mode are decoupled, they are not time invariant. In order to eliminate the time varying terms, Park's transformation does not render the system equations time invariant, so an averaging technique is employed which does provide the desired time invariance. The averaged model is evaluated by comparing its dynamic response with that of a detailed simulation of the motor in a variety of operating modes. It is found that the averaged model does not adequately represent the motor dynamics under most operating conditions."

Position Control of VR Stepper Motor Using Fuzzy Technique
Author: Auday Al-Mayyahi
Publisher: LAP Lambert Academic Publishing
ISBN: 9783659610974
Category :
Languages : en
Pages : 100
Book Description
This book deals with simulation and control of a variable reluctance (VR) stepper motor. After implementation of a mathematical model, a control circuit has been designed. This circuit allows the VR stepper motor to rotate in different step angles. The position step response of the VR stepper motor shows an avoidable overshoot might affect the performance of the operation.Therefore, a fuzzy technique is proposed to solve this problem. The simulation results show a significant improvement regarding to both of overshoot and settling time.
